- Title
Space-time modeling of natural disaster impacts.
- Authors
LeSage, James P.; Pace, R. Kelley; Lam, Nina; Campanella, Richard
- Abstract
We use a space-time dynamic panel model to quantify the impact of Hurricane Ike on Texas county-level employment for the immediately affected disaster counties plus neighboring counties. While the hurricane event created a loss of over 314,000 employment in the 44 county disaster area, employment in some counties gained over 24,000 jobs as a result of rebuilding and clean up efforts associated with the disaster. These employment impacts were not accurately reflected in the official government statistics on employment, and we discuss issues pertaining to this.
